Outside groups throwing punches in 1st District race

Up to this point, the punches thrown in the fight for the Congressman Jerry Moran’s Washington seat have been thrown by the candidates themselves. But an outside organization has waded into the fight and isn’t holding back.
On Tuesday, the Club for Growth political action committee releeased its first television advertisement hammering Senator Jim Barnett for his history of voting for tax increases and a medical program similar to what was passed in Washington this spring.
